Here’s some numbers for the crunchers out there. This test emitter is, I believe, an XM-L2 T6 3C on a 16mm Noctigon glued to a 1/2” thick copper insert in the HD2010 Aluminum pill. Wired directly to the star and run with my DMM using it’s 6” long 12ga leads with gold plated banana plugs…
Lo to High with rested cells
Samsung 25R @ 4.13V 2500mAh
.02, .43, 2.37, 5.26A
Sony C4 @ 4.16V 2600mAh
.03, .46, 2.45, 5.44A
Efest 35A @ 4.20V 2600mAh?
.03, .46, 2.49, 5.60A
Samsung 20R @ 4.20V 2000mAh
.03, .48, 2.60, 5.70A
Sony C5 @ 4.15V 2600mAh
.03, .46, 2.50, 5.44A
Test cell @ 4.20V 1500mAh
.03, .48, 2.55, 5.69A
So it’s consistent pretty much across the board, with the top performing cells showing their customary margin of lead. I’m charging those cells that were not fully charged, but I expect they’ll be consistent with the others. I don’t know why this FET driver is showing lesser numbers than I’ve gotten previously unless it’s the T6 itself.
